Ver Mensaje Individual
  #1 (permalink)  
Antiguo 08/06/2005, 13:39
debspain
 
Fecha de Ingreso: noviembre-2002
Mensajes: 224
Antigüedad: 22 años, 5 meses
Puntos: 1
ayuda con funcion que devuelve un recordset

hola!
a ver necesito asignar un recordset como resultado de una función. Lo estoy intentando y no se porqué no funciona.. si alguien m echa una mano lo agradeceré eternamente. Gracias

Bueno el codigo q utilizo es el siguiente, a ver si alguien m dice donde me equivoco...

<%

Function BuscarInmuebles()
Set Conexion = Server.Createobject("ADODB.Connection")
Set Rs = Server.Createobject("ADODB.Recordset")
CadenaConexion = "..."
Conexion.Open CadenaConexion
SQL = "..."
Rs.Open SQL,Conexion
set BuscarInmuebles = Rs
set Conexion = nothing
End Sub
%>
...
<%
set RsInmuebles = Server.Createobject("ADODB.Recordset")
set RsInmuebles = BuscarInmuebles
%>

ahmm... he omitido ciertos datos pero tened en cuenta q son correctos.. la consulta funciona, pero lo de devolver el recordset me da el error: Error de Microsoft VBScript en tiempo de ejecución (0x800A000D)
No coinciden los tipos: 'BuscarInmuebles'